New Mariadb Platform X3 Now Out There In The Cloud As A Managed Service

  • 15 September 2023
New Mariadb Platform X3 Now Out There In The Cloud As A Managed Service

Once you’ve got installed and configured the MaxScale and the CDC Data Adapter, you probably can run checks to verify that it is correctly configured and capable of talk and stream data from the MariaDB Servers to the MariaDB ColumnStore cluster. Using the mxs_adapter utility, you probably can connect to MaxScale and test knowledge streaming. For OLTP operations, our sample Platform X3 deployment we begin with 4 MariaDB Servers, configured to run as one grasp and three slaves synchronized with each other in a MariaDB Replication cluster.

mariadb platform x3

When MariaDB Platform X3 is deployed for HTAP, internet and cellular companies send queries to MariaDB MaxScale. In turn, MaxScale distributes these queries based on their function, transactional queries are despatched to MariaDB Servers for OLTP workloads, and analytical queries are despatched to MariaDB ColumnStore for OLAP operations. In B2B, SaaS specifically, clients are data-driven organizations themselves. Beyond the core service offered, they need extra powerful, self-service analytics.

View All Client Products & Retail

Furthermore, it demonstrates how MariaDB Platform X3 interoperates with fashionable DS instruments corresponding to Jupyter Notebooks. The MariaDB MaxScale server configuration above designates knowledge manipulation statements similar to INSERT, UPDATE and DELETE as transactional and routes these statements to the MariaDB Servers. When your software issues queries to Platform X3 for HTAP operations, it does not connect with either the MariaDB Servers or to the MariaDB ColumnStore User Modules immediately. Instead, it connects to a MaxScale server configured to selectively routes queries, ensuring that OLTP operations execute on MariaDB Servers and OLAP operations execute on ColumnStore.

  • MariaDB plc, which has had a tough time since the starting of last yr, was sharded out of MySQL, the open supply relational database that dates from 1995.
  • Two of those servers function as User Module servers, named UM-1 and UM-2, and obtain application site visitors from MaxScale.
  • The second, named MaxScale-2, selectively proxies application site visitors to the respective servers for OLTP and OLAP workloads.
  • It also prevents utility users from seeing and querying historical data.
  • MariaDB has launched Platform X3 which unites transactional and analytical workloads under a single interface.
  • It makes use of distributed storage and massively parallel processing (MPP) to execute interactive, advert hoc queries on tons of of terabytes of near-real-time information, with standard SQL and with out creating indexes.

Popular new options are often backported, permitting access to new capabilities faster with out having to upgrade to new variations. Leveraging MariaDB’s cloud architects and certified remote database administrators to ship complete around-the-clock protection, the MariaDB Managed Service ensures that buyer databases are running optimally. As the expectations of data-driven prospects rise, transactional purposes want access to extra historical data and larger analytics. If you’ve got outgrown your database, you shouldn’t should settle for lightweight analytics. The first server, named MaxScale-1, handles information streaming from the MariaDB Servers to the MariaDB ColumnStore servers.

Built-in Statistical Features With Mariadb Platform X3

Visit the MariaDB ColumnStore Storage Architecture page to get the small print of the engine. We mix automation with our unparalleled expertise to handle installation, configuration and administration of your MariaDB databases in any cloud. MariaDB Server is a foundational factor for purposes utilized by folks on an everyday basis. It’s a favourite among builders for its ease of use, flexibility and unrivaled innovation in open source software program.

mariadb platform x3

MariaDB Platform X3 brings collectively MariaDB TX and MariaDB AX in one platform that may uniquely scale out transactions or analytics to support business progress goals. With a single unified product, MariaDB Platform X3 reduces complexity and increases operational and analytical efficiency, giving application users full visibility and analytical entry to historic information. MariaDB frees companies from the prices, constraints and complexity of proprietary databases, enabling them to reinvest in what issues most – rapidly creating progressive, customer-facing functions.

Different Specialised Storage Engines

“One database, any workload” is how the company is pitching MariaDB Platform X3. The new providing combines two merchandise formerly marketed individually, MariaDB Platform For Transactions and MariaDB Platform For Analytics, right into a single, unified answer that includes row storage for transaction processing and columnar storage for analytics. MariaDB Corporation, developers Mariadb Enterprise Open Supply Database of the MariaDB open-source fork of MySQL, have introduced a new open source database—a fusion of two of its current products—that processes both transactional and analytical workloads on the identical dataset.

Unlike when connecting to MariaDB Servers beforehand, use port 6603, (which you configured above in the /etc/maxscale.cnf file because the replication listener port). For our sample deployment, Server-1 operates as the replication master whereas Server-2 through Server-4 operates because the replication slaves. A chain of convenience stores maintains an IoT (Internet of Things) network during which every retailer records knowledge on its milk inventory ranges and sensor information similar to refrigerator temperature.

The licensor also can make an Additional Use Grant allowing limited manufacturing use. “SQL has been and will proceed to be the popular technique for storing enterprise data,” said James Curtis, Senior Analyst, Data Platforms and Analytics, 451 Research. In order to higher illustrate how MaxScale distributes queries between the servers, we are going to set up a sample banking database and show how to process payments and analyze loan knowledge.

mariadb platform x3

Once you’ve got began the replication slave process on MaxScale, you’ll be able to verify it using the SHOW SLAVE STATUS statement, just as you’d when checking the standing of a slave MariaDB Server. In this scenario, queries itemizing account data and common transaction activities are OLTP operations. Reports analyzing transaction activities run by the customer for particular person accounts or by the bank on all clients are OLAP operations. And as our expectations rise, so too must the usefulness of the knowledge. But it’s even more useful to know if it’s going be greater than the automated fee I scheduled.

In scaling OLTP, you probably can will increase the variety of MariaDB Servers, permitting for top availability, replication backups and failover. “At GiG Sports, we use a combination of cloud and on-prem with MariaDB absolutely managing the databases for speedy betting information,” stated Alan Aquilina, Head of Software Development, GiG Sports. With MariaDB Platform X3, an group could use a single database each for typical customer-facing workloads (transactional, or OLTP) and inside business-intelligence workloads (analytical, or OLAP). The similar data is on the market for either type of work and is kept routinely in sync between the 2 sides. This webinar recording walks through the architecture of MariaDB Platform, explains the way it handles hybrid transactional/analytical workloads, examines real-world use instances and highlights reference architectures deploying MariaDB Platform on hybrid clouds. At this point, we now have created the financial institution database and tables, and have loaded the data into the MariaDB Servers, (though we only wrote to Server-1, because the grasp server it has replicated the information out to the slaves).

MariaDB makes use of pluggable, purpose-built storage engines to help workloads that previously required a wide range of specialized databases. With complexity and constraints eliminated, enterprises can now depend on a single full database for all their needs, whether on commodity hardware or their cloud of alternative. Deployed in minutes for transactional, analytical or hybrid use cases, MariaDB delivers unmatched operational agility with out sacrificing key enterprise options including real ACID compliance and full SQL. Trusted by organizations similar to Deutsche Bank, DBS Bank, Nasdaq, Red Hat, The Home Depot, ServiceNow and Verizon – MariaDB meets the identical core requirements as proprietary databases at a fraction of the cost. About MariaDB CorporationMariaDB frees corporations from the costs, constraints and complexity of proprietary databases, enabling them to reinvest in what matters most – quickly creating revolutionary, customer-facing purposes.

Mariadb Neighborhood

MariaDB has confirmed a attainable offer of $37.three million from personal fairness company K1 Investment Management to take the just lately troubled database firm personal. These are the same command-line options as you’ll use to connect to a MariaDB Server, but as an alternative of an individual server, you connect with MaxScale, which sends the queries to the Servers or to one of many ColumnStore UM’s. From your software server use the MariaDB Client to connect with the MaxScale HTAP Service. At a technical level, when an OLTP question is performed to process the shopper’s purchase, the client’s previous and present purchase history is analyzed with an OLAP question to offer promotions tailored to the shopper’s buying historical past.

mariadb platform x3

When you begin streaming knowledge, the mxs_adapter utility begins printing logging messages to stdout. As you add data to the MariaDB Servers, you’ll have the ability to verify this output to see binary events streaming over to ColumnStore. The MaxScale CDC Streaming Data Adapter lets you stream binary log occasions from MariaDB Servers to MariaDB ColumnStore clusters. In order to use it, set up the ColumnStore Bulk Write SDK and the MaxScale CDC Adapter packages on a devoted host or on any MaxScale server that you wish to use for information streaming, (MaxScale-1 in our pattern deployment).

Leave a Comment